The National Chairman of the All Progressives Congress (APC), Professor Nentawe Yilwatda, has declared that President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has no reason to fear any opposition in the 2027 general elections, asserting that the president’s re-election is assured based on the administration’s current achievements.
Yilwatda made the statement on Tuesday while receiving a delegation from the APC League of Professionals, who paid a solidarity visit to the party’s national secretariat in Abuja.
According to the APC national chairman, the party remains confident of sweeping victories in all elections across the country, including governorship, national, and state assembly seats, due to what he described as the tangible results of Tinubu’s Renewed Hope Agenda.

“President Tinubu cannot be defeated in 2027. He has absolutely nothing to fear,” Yilwatda said. “The policies of his administration are positively impacting lives, and Nigerians are beginning to see the difference.”
He cited various social intervention programmes as evidence of the administration’s commitment to uplifting the masses, particularly the student loan scheme, which he described as a transformative initiative aimed at expanding access to education for the underprivileged.
“For the first time in our history, the child of the poorest man in Nigeria can now go to school to the peak without borrowing from any individual. The government has made provision for that,” he said.
Yilwatda also pointed to the federal government’s ongoing empowerment programmes, including an N1.5 billion fund deposited into the Bank of Agriculture, aimed at supporting youth participation in agriculture and enhancing food security.
“This government is not just promising change; it is delivering it. The Renewed Hope Agenda is real, and Nigerians are already reaping its benefits,” he added.
He assured party loyalists that under his leadership, the APC would remain united, strategically focused, and better positioned to win future elections at all levels.
The solidarity visit by the APC League of Professionals, which includes technocrats and party stakeholders from across the country, was aimed at reinforcing support for the new party leadership and expressing confidence in the direction of the Tinubu administration.
